15 minutes ago, The Moonster said:

Can the SFA/SPFL just extend the window though? I thought this had to come from FIFA/UEFA, and with the top leagues in just about every country still playing I'm not sure they're going to be arsed about extending the window.

An extension to the loan window would certainly be possible I'd imagine. Like in the season where we signed Dom Thomas in October, but the loan window shut in September for Championship sides. 

Given most sides at this level won't be signing players for a fee, then an extension to the loan window combined with the ability to register free agents would likely be all that would be needed. 

Edit: Looks like loan deals can still happen in February anyway.

Quote

In addition, the dispensation currently afforded to League One and Two clubs enabling them to sign players on loan in September and February has been extended to Championship clubs.  The “September” window has been amended to October given that the Scottish FA has confirmed that the Scottish transfer window will close on 5 October.
